Fourth person uses plural first pronouns for the narrator/titular character(s)
An example might be instead of:
‘I sit in the chair by the window’ Or ‘Jon sits in the chair by the window’
‘We sit in the chair by the window’
Here’s an excerpt from The Virgin Suicides by Jeffery Eugenides that uses 4th person:
“It didn’t matter in the end how old they had been, or that they were girls, but only that we had loved them, and that they hadn’t heard us calling, still do not hear us, up here in the tree house, with our thinning hair and soft bellies, calling them out of those rooms where they went to be alone for all time, alone in suicide, which is deeper than death, and where we will never find the pieces to put them back together.”

I’m going to steal a definition for BPD from NAMI, because I’ve found a lot of people misunderstand what BPD is and assume it’s just someone being uncontrollably angry when it’s a whole lot more than that.
“Borderline Personality Disorder (BPD) is a condition characterized by difficulties regulating emotion. This means that people who experience BPD feel emotions intensely and for extended periods of time, and it is harder for them to return to a stable baseline after an emotionally triggering event.”
(Note it doesn’t say that these feelings come out of nowhere, just that you have trouble regulating them).
Additionally, BPD’s kinda baseline driving force (especially in social settings) is a severe fear of abandonment by the people closest to you (source: my therapist, who diagnosed and is treating my BPD currently).
Looking at the diagnostic criteria, some of them would be hard to prove given we can’t really get inside Luz’s head (like splitting for example) but others are pretty blatant in the show. For example:
Frantic efforts to avoid real or imagined abandonment by friends and family.
Luz has a habit of going way above and beyond to try to keep the people in her life happy with her, sometimes even to the detriment of her own health (and often making things worse in her attempts).
Examples: Hosting the Midnight Conjuring for Gus and Willow even though Eda had said no (106). Agreeing to stay in the human realm with her mom even though the thought makes her miserable (210). Not telling Amity that she attacked the Abomitron because she was scared Amity would get upset (214).
Distorted and unstable self-image, which affects moods, values, opinions, goals and relationships.
This one’s a little harder to point to in the show but feels like such an important part of Luz’s character at the same time.
I think the best example of this is in Separate Tides. We see Luz blaming herself for what happened to Eda (and Lilith) and acting out because of it. We also see this very prominently in Hunting Palismen where Luz’s inner turmoil is revealed to be bad enough she can’t even get a palismen to bond with her because she doesn't know who she is deep down yet.
Impulsive behaviors that can have dangerous outcomes
Luz literally ran away from home to live with a total stranger (love you Eda) in another realm that’s so dangerous basically everything tries to kill you.
Like there are plenty of examples throughout the show but it’s also the entire premise.
Periods of intense depressed mood, irritability or anxiety lasting a few hours to a few days.
Another one that’s relevant during Separate Tides, but also something that’s been clued at during the flashbacks during season 2B (specifically her misremembering things in Follies at the Coven Day Parade and in Edge of the World and somehow twisting them into something worse than what happened... something that usually happens when you’ve been overthinking and panicking about something for an extended period of time).
Inappropriate, intense or uncontrollable anger—often followed by shame and guilt.
This is something that we’ve only really seen twice in the show, the first time directed towards Lilith during Young Blood, Old Souls, and the second time just this last episode directed towards Eda (and then the coven scouts).
We don’t see Luz get angry often, but when we do it tends to be very explosive and intense and, in all honesty, throw her judgement completely out of wack (eg: intentionally getting herself arrested, attacking Eda).
And while the following are hard to prove without really getting to deep dive into Luz’s thoughts, they definitely feel like they could be relevant.
Unstable personal relationships that alternate between idealization (“I’m so in love!”) and devaluation (“I hate her”). This is also sometimes known as "splitting."
This one I wasn't sure if Luz experienced (you don’t need to have all of these symptoms to have BPD, only 5 out of the 9 total) but the way she flipped on Eda due to Eda’s perceived betrayal and then flipped back so rapidly when things got hairy during O Titan, Where Art Thou has me reconsidering.
This one can be pretty easy to mask if you aren’t broadcasting the changes so it’s a little harder to track.
Chronic feelings of boredom or emptiness.
This one I can’t think of any particular moment that’s shown that confirms Luz experiences this, however (getting personal for a second) this is one of my symptoms and I tend to try to deal with the inner emptiness feeling by trying to help other people with their problems, something that Luz does constantly while blatantly ignoring her own problems (basically the entire premise of Reaching Out).
Dissociative feelings—disconnecting from your thoughts or sense of identity or “out of body” type of feelings—and stress-related paranoid thoughts. Severe cases of stress can also lead to brief psychotic episodes.
Again, can’t really prove that Luz is dissociating during these scenes but Luz does tend to shut down and/or develop the thousand-yard-stare directly after experiencing some sort of trauma (the final scene of Agony of a Witch, most of her scenes in Reaching Out after talking to Amity about her father, the end of Hollow Mind/start of Edge of the World when she’s trying to process what happened in Belos’ mind).
It would also make a lot of sense why Luz has started to experience symptoms more and more throughout Season 2. Firstly because she’s been in a lot more situations that would trigger her BPD lately, but also because at 14 she’s right at the age where symptoms can start manifesting.
And honestly, I really love the idea of Luz having BPD because she’s such a great representation of what living with BPD is like for me and (most importantly) would be wonderful rep because for once it would mean seeing someone with BPD portrayed in media without them just being an angry, abusive narcissist like most shows would do... she’s not villainized for her symptoms, only held accountable and helped through it and that’s groundbreaking with the way BPD is seen currently.
